Game Overview
San Vallejo College frames campus life as a branching adult visual novel where a freshman’s social decisions matter as much as their romantic pursuits. College Kings balances fraternity rivalries, parties, friendships, fights, and mature relationships with a knowingly heightened take on the university experience. Its tone leans dramatic and playful rather than realistic, building a soap-opera atmosphere around status, loyalty, and the pressure to make a name for yourself before graduation. The central appeal is agency: every conversation can steer the protagonist toward a different crowd, opportunity, or personal reputation.
Most of the time is spent reading scenes, choosing dialogue responses, and deciding how to handle conflicts with classmates and fraternity members. Decisions feed into three broad personality measures—confidence, popularity, and loyalty—which affect how other characters respond and can open or close story paths later on. Fights break up the visual-novel format through timing-based combat sequences that demand attention rather than simply offering a pass/fail dialogue check. Mature scenes are interactive, while the scene selector allows players to revisit unlocked moments without restarting the entire story; the “Real Life” setting also makes choices more permanent for players who want consequences to stick.
What separates it from a standard dating sim is the emphasis on social positioning and competing fraternity routes, giving the narrative a more game-like structure than a single romance track. Character traits do more than label a moral alignment, since they shape the version of the protagonist people see and the situations he is equipped to handle. The presentation favors rendered character models and episodic, choice-heavy storytelling over open-world exploration, so players should come expecting a guided narrative rather than a campus sandbox. Fans of adult visual novels such as Being a DIK, especially those who enjoy relationship management alongside occasional reflex-driven fights, find plenty to chase here, while newcomers can use the replay tools to experiment with different decisions.
